Section 11, Central Educational Institutions (Reservation in Admission) Act, 2007 [S23-T52]
As at 7 September 2026. In force from 23 June 2007.
11. Registration of institutions.—(1) Every institution shall, within sixty days from the commencement of this Act or, where such person begins the running of an institution after such commencement, within sixty days from the date of such beginning, make an application for registration to the Commission in Form C, accompanied by a fee of fifty thousand rupees. (2) The Commission shall, on being satisfied that the application is in order, register the applicant and issue a certificate of registration in such form as may be prescribed. (3) No institution shall carry on the running of an institution unless registered under this section.
